A's 2, Phillies 0
Mathis HR the difference in a gem by both pitchers
Peeks' only mistake came against David Mathis, who ripped one out of the yard in the third to put the A's on top 2-0. The homer (5) was the only hit Peeks (0-2) allowed in the contest, as he pitched a helluva ballgame, walking a half dozen and striking out four. Mathis (2-0) was dominant, scattering just two singles, fanning five and walking a pair. Mathis has yet to allow a run this season, the only HRL pitcher to do so.
